The Cost Breakdown
The cost of looking for services from a private psychiatrist can vary widely based on several factors. Below is a detailed breakdown of elements that affect the charges.
Factors Influencing CostDescriptionPlaceUrban areas tend to have greater expenses due to the greater cost of living.Experience and QualificationsA psychiatrist with comprehensive training and an excellent credibility may charge more for their services.Type of Services RequiredInitial assessments, follow-up check outs, evaluations, and medication management can vary in rates.Insurance CoverageThe extent to which insurance coverage covers psychiatric services can considerably affect out-of-pocket costs.Session LengthLonger sessions normally attract higher charges compared to standard sessions.Normal Costs
To offer a clearer image, here are typical costs related to private psychiatric services:

Initial Consultation: ₤ 200 - ₤ 500. This is normally a lengthier session as the psychiatrist collects detailed information about the patient's case history and mental health concerns.

Follow-Up Appointments: ₤ 100 - ₤ 300 per session. When the preliminary assessment is total, follow-up sessions typically require less time and hence cost less.

Medication Management: ₤ 150 - ₤ 300. This might be included in follow-up appointments depending upon the psychiatrist's practice and the intricacy of medication management needed.

Telehealth Services: ₤ 100 - ₤ 250. Online consultations can in some cases be more cost effective but still vary based on the psychiatrist's proficiency.
Hidden Costs to Consider
When finding out the overall cost of checking out a private psychiatrist, it is important to take into consideration potential covert fees:

Assessment Fees: Some psychiatrists might charge a different cost for specialized tests or assessments.

Administrative Fees: Fees for things like paperwork or cancellation might use.

Follow-Up Communication: Additional costs might be incurred for email consultations or phone calls beyond arranged sessions.
How to Minimize Costs
Browsing the costs connected with private psychiatric care can feel difficult, but there are numerous techniques clients may think about to minimize their monetary problem:

Check Insurance Options: Before choosing a psychiatrist, comprehending your insurance coverage can help lessen out-of-pocket costs associated with care.

Check Out Sliding Scale Fees: Some psychiatrists offer sliding scale costs based upon earnings, which can supply significant relief.

Think About Group Therapy: If suitable, group treatment sessions tend to be more inexpensive and can offer comparable healing benefits.

Research Study Community Resources: Many communities provide mental health services at a decreased cost, which can be helpful if private care is not economical.
FAQs About Private Psychiatry CostsWhat is the typical cost of a session with a private psychiatrist?
The cost can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500 depending upon the aspects talked about above, including place and the psychiatrist's experience.
Does insurance cover private psychiatry services?
Lots of private practice psychiatrists accept insurance, but protection varies commonly. It is necessary to validate what your insurer covers regarding mental health services.
Are there payment plans available?
Some private psychiatrists may offer payment plans or funding choices to make treatment more cost effective. It's suggested to discuss this straight with the workplace before starting treatment.
Is telepsychiatry as reliable as in-person check outs?
Research indicates that telepsychiatry can be simply as reliable as in-person check outs, with the added benefit of benefit. However, the efficiency might differ based on individual scenarios and conditions.
